Morocco Reports 287 Imams Test Positive for COVID-19 Amid Ongoing Pandemic

Before the House of Representatives, the Minister of Habous and Islamic Affairs, Ahmed Toufiq, reported on the religious leaders affected by the coronavirus since the beginning of the epidemic.

It appears that 287 imams across the kingdom have tested positive for Covid-19. The minister specified that these infections were recorded among the imams, who number more than 60,000 officiating in places of worship. As a precaution, Koranic schools will remain closed until the end of the epidemic, he added.

The coronavirus continues to rage in Morocco. As of November 23, 2020, the report shows 327,528 cases of contamination, 5,396 deaths and 275,158 recoveries.
